Polyolefin mooring ropes are increasingly popular in the marine industry, and for good reason. Known for their strength, durability, and resistance to UV rays, these ropes are engineered to withstand harsh environmental conditions. But what does this mean for you as a boat owner?
When faced with strong winds, heavy rain, or even snow, your mooring rope should not just hold your boat in place; it should actively protect it from potential damage. Research suggests that more than 50% of mooring rope failures during storms occur due to a lack of understanding of the rope's material properties. Polyolefin, specifically, boasts a low stretch and a high strength-to-weight ratio, making it a prime choice for those looking to secure their vessels safely.
So, why choose Polyolefin for your mooring needs? The benefits extend beyond mere convenience. For instance, its lightweight nature makes for easy handling, while its resistance to chemical damage ensures longevity. Did you know that Polyolefin ropes can last up to five times longer than traditional ropes when exposed to harsh elements? If you’re looking for a cost-effective solution, investing in Polyolefin can mean fewer replacements in the long run.

The advancements in Polyolefin technology are noteworthy. Modern Polyolefin ropes incorporate advanced manufacturing techniques that refine their molecular structure, enhancing their tensile strength and reducing weight. This means that while the ropes remain light and easy to handle, they are also exceedingly strong and reliable.
